Hokieal,
The differences in scoring between the two seasons you mention is primarily due to the clock rules changing in 06-07 to speed up the games; in 07-08 they changed them back and scoring went up. Nothing to do with personnel or BCS conferences...teams just had time to run more plays in the 07-08 season, thus more scoring.

I would put this at OU -6.
It was 12 or 13 when they played earlier in the year in Norman and the game landed close to the number thanks to Missouri playing their worst quarter of the season after entering it ahead of OU on the scoreboard.
Taking away HFA reduces that line to about 8; I reduce a little more for performance on the field that game and since, but actually raise it back a bit because the situation favors OU in my opinion. Six seems right, though it will probably open lower.
If it's 3 or less, I'll be playing the Sooners.
